How much do internship lithium battery engineer jobs pay per hour?

As of Sep 7, 2026, the average hourly pay for internship lithium battery engineer in the United States is $19.31, according to ZipRecruiter salary data. Most workers in this role earn between $16.11 and $20.91 per hour, depending on experience, location, and employer.

What is the difference between Internship Lithium Battery Engineer vs Lithium Battery Engineer?

AspectInternship Lithium Battery EngineerLithium Battery Engineer
CredentialsEnrolled in or recent graduate of relevant engineering programsBachelor's or Master's in Electrical, Chemical, or Materials Engineering
Work EnvironmentInternship programs, entry-level projects, supervised tasksFull-time roles in R&D, manufacturing, or testing facilities
Employer & Industry UsageInternship positions in battery companies, research labs, or OEMsEstablished companies, startups, or research institutions in energy storage

The main difference is that an Internship Lithium Battery Engineer is a temporary, entry-level position for students or recent graduates gaining industry experience, while a Lithium Battery Engineer is a full-time professional responsible for designing, testing, and developing lithium battery technologies. Interns typically work under supervision, whereas engineers have more responsibilities and independence in their roles.
